5 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Admiration'
The explorer's courageous journey into the unknown garnered admiration from adventurers worldwide.
The military general's strategic brilliance won him the admiration of both allies and foes.
The basketball player's skillful moves on the court drew admiration from fans and fellow athletes.
The soldier received a medal of honor in admiration of his bravery and selflessness on the battlefield.
In the world of sports, athletes often express admiration for their role models who paved the way for their success.
